XML 42 R57.htm IDEA: XBRL DOCUMENT v2.4.1.9
Summary of Asset Impairment and Exit Costs (Detail) (USD $)
In Millions, unless otherwise specified
12 Months Ended
Dec. 31, 2014
Dec. 31, 2013
Dec. 31, 2012
Impaired Assets to be Disposed of by Method Other than Sale [Line Items]      
Asset impairment charges $ 240us-gaap_AssetImpairmentCharges $ 97us-gaap_AssetImpairmentCharges $ 126us-gaap_AssetImpairmentCharges
2012-2014 Restructuring Program and 2014-2018 Restructuring Program      
Impaired Assets to be Disposed of by Method Other than Sale [Line Items]      
Asset impairment charges 173us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
89us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
 
2012-2014 Restructuring Program and 2014-2018 Restructuring Program | Latin America Segment      
Impaired Assets to be Disposed of by Method Other than Sale [Line Items]      
Asset impairment charges 14us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
/ us-gaap_StatementBusinessSegmentsAxis
= mdlz_LatinAmericaSegmentMember
   
2012-2014 Restructuring Program and 2014-2018 Restructuring Program | Asia Pacific Segment      
Impaired Assets to be Disposed of by Method Other than Sale [Line Items]      
Asset impairment charges 23us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
/ us-gaap_StatementBusinessSegmentsAxis
= mdlz_AsiaPacificSegmentMember
2us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
/ us-gaap_StatementBusinessSegmentsAxis
= mdlz_AsiaPacificSegmentMember
 
2012-2014 Restructuring Program and 2014-2018 Restructuring Program | EEMEA Segment      
Impaired Assets to be Disposed of by Method Other than Sale [Line Items]      
Asset impairment charges 16us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
/ us-gaap_StatementBusinessSegmentsAxis
= mdlz_EasternEuropeMiddleEastAfricaSegmentMember
   
2012-2014 Restructuring Program and 2014-2018 Restructuring Program | Europe Segment      
Impaired Assets to be Disposed of by Method Other than Sale [Line Items]      
Asset impairment charges 37us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
/ us-gaap_StatementBusinessSegmentsAxis
= mdlz_EuropeSegmentMember
27us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
/ us-gaap_StatementBusinessSegmentsAxis
= mdlz_EuropeSegmentMember
 
2012-2014 Restructuring Program and 2014-2018 Restructuring Program | North America Segment      
Impaired Assets to be Disposed of by Method Other than Sale [Line Items]      
Asset impairment charges $ 83us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
/ us-gaap_StatementBusinessSegmentsAxis
= mdlz_NorthAmericaSegmentMember
$ 60us-gaap_AssetImpairmentCharges
/ us-gaap_RestructuringPlanAxis
= mdlz_TwoThousandTwelveToTwoThousandFourteenAndTwoThousandFourteenToTwoThousandEighteenRestructuringProgramMember
/ us-gaap_StatementBusinessSegmentsAxis
= mdlz_NorthAmericaSegmentMember